When we talk about SAP, we are talking about a international industry leader in ERP (Enterprise Resource Planning) software. In fact SAP is the third largest software corporation of the world, with over12000 companies using SAP, having just about 80,000 installations and over 12,000,000 people making use of it. So rest assured whatsoever you are planning to do with SAP, you are dealing with something serious and proven over the years.
Fundamental name corporations look towards SAP when they think of revamping their IT infrastructures or to increase competitive advantage by enabling business procedure change. SAP ensures a fast integration of operations and applications across the board.

Lets take a look at depth and breadth of SAP so that you can examine where you stand and what should be your class of processes. SAP classes can be understood from 3 primary views which are:
Core Business Processes
SAP Vertical Components
SAP Technical Courses
By educating for SAP Business Processes you will come across SAP modules example,
FICO (Financial Accounting and Controlling)
PCA (Profit Center Accounting)
SD (Sales and Distribution)
SD COM (Customer Order Management)
HR (Human Resources)
MM (Material Management)
PM (Plant Maintenance)
SAP Verticals include
SAP APO (Advanced Planning Optimizer)
SAP BW (Business Intelligence)
SAP CRM (Customer Relation Management)
SAP SRM (Supplier Relation Management)
In Conclusion SAP Technical classes will expose you to technical platforms example
SAP Netweaver Xi
SAP Enterprise Portals
SAP ABAP (Advanced Business Application Programming)
SAP BASIS (Business Application Software Integrated Solution)

There cant be a silver bullet recipe for everybody to pick and opt his or her modules. Your beginning point pretty much depends on your own certain circumstances and goals. Your experience, set in the organisation and future aspirations will play a vital role in your choice of finding SAP trainings.
For illustration you have experience in HR for various years. You have a good knowledge of processes involved in HR and problems therein. You feel the knack for studying organizational problems and can picture their process directed results through technology, then likely you should start with a SAP course in HR(HCM) module. And Then again you will have to decide a starting point within HCM from sub-modules like Personnel Administration (PA), Personnel Development (PD) etc. Have your pick of module(s) and begin your endeavors in becoming a SAP consultant or Project Manager as the case may be.
